    Step 2: Select Wall Thickness

    In the USA, standard CMU blocks are 8 inches thick (8x8x16). However, you might need:

    • 4″ (Thin): For non-load-bearing partitions or veneers.
    • 6″ (Standard): For interior walls or lighter exterior walls.
    • 8″ (Standard CMU): The industry standard for foundations and exterior walls.
    • 12″ (Double): For heavy-duty load-bearing walls.

    B. Waste Factor

    Never underestimate waste. In 2026 construction standards, a 5% wastage factor is recommended to account for breakage during transport and cuts at corners.

    The Water-Cement Ratio (W/C)

    For the strongest bond:

    • 0.40 (Low/Dry): Hard to work with, low strength.
    • 0.50 (Standard): The “Goldilocks” zone. Workable and high strength.
    • 0.60 (Wet/Plastic): Easy to pump, but may lead to shrinkage cracks.

    USA Material Cost Breakdown (Example Estimate)

    Let’s look at a real-world example using current 2024-2026 averages:

    • Wall: 100 SqFt (e.g., 10ft Long x 10ft High).
    • Block Price: $3.00 / block.
    • Cement Price: $13.00 / 94lb bag.
    • Sand Price: $1.50 / CFT.

    The Results:

    1. Blocks Required: ~112 blocks (including waste).
    2. Cement (94lb): ~3 bags.
    3. Sand: ~4 CFT.
    4. Estimated Material Cost: ~$380.00.

    Note: Labor costs are separate and vary by region (e.g., Texas vs. New York).


    Pro-Tips for Block Construction in 2026

    1. Order Clean Sand: For the 1:4 mix to work, your sand must be clean (washed). Silty sand ruins the bond strength.
    2. Cap Blocks: Don’t forget to order “Cap Blocks” (solid) for the top row if the wall will be exposed.
    3. Reinforcement: If your wall is over 4 feet tall or is load-bearing, horizontal rebar (lintel) and vertical grouting might be required by local codes. This calculator estimates the shell; consult a structural engineer for reinforcement.
    4. Water Curing: After laying the blocks, keep the wall moist (curing) for 7 days. In the USA heat, this is critical to prevent cracking.

    Frequently Asked Questions (FAQ)

    Q: How many 80lb bags of mortar do I need per 100 blocks? A: For standard 8-inch CMU blocks, you typically need 5 to 6 bags of 80lb mortar per 100 blocks. Our calculator automates this exact math.

    Q: What is the difference between a 94lb cement bag and an 80lb mortar bag? A: A 94lb cement bag is pure Portland Cement. You must mix it with sand and water yourself. An 80lb mortar bag is a pre-blended mix of cement, sand, and lime. You only add water.

    Q: Can I use this calculator for retaining walls? A: Yes, for the material estimate. However, retaining walls require engineering for drainage and reinforcement (tie-backs), which this tool does not calculate.
